Transaction a31f61eed937bc64a6d68928da532fb6516bec28f0115883005a346ec8f0505e

1 Input
2 Outputs
  • a31f61eed937bc64a6d68928da532fb6516bec28f0115883005a346ec8f0505e:0
  • value  1512000
    address  3CsuBHswr7R9RcksQ3w6sVSnuNoZyqixaq
  • a31f61eed937bc64a6d68928da532fb6516bec28f0115883005a346ec8f0505e:1
  • value  2535067
    address  3Q2aAgMYbjMJksHyyKAfFzEC1UVZjEWLnF